MEMO: To All Bryston Customers,
SUBJECT: Bryston Wireless Product Update – July 2019.

Hi Folks,

Just an update on our Wireless Products.

The new Bryston ‘wireless’ (BB-1) SoundBar and Matching Subwoofer will be available in mid August 2019. Black Mat Finish ONLY.

The included Bryston 125 Watt Wireless Sub couldn’t be easier to set up – the Soundbar wirelessly transmits bass information to it so all you have to do is find a convenient spot for the subwoofer anywhere in the room and plug it into an AC outlet – no bulky, expensive subwoofer cables to run (and hide).

That means you’ll get full-range deep bass with minimal effort and no rewiring. It also includes a removable grille.

Specifications of Bryston SoundBar + Sub

Enclosure Bass Reflex (Sub)
Freq Resp +/-3dB (Hz) 45 - 20 kHz
Freq Resp +3dB- 10dB (Hz) 30 - 20 kHz
X-Over 3.5 kHz
Tweeter 1" Titanium tweeters (x2)
Woofer 4” x 4 (Soundbar) 6.5" x 1 (Sub)
Dimensions H W D (inches) 6.5 x 48 x 3 (Soundbar) 16 x 8 x 8 (Sub)
Dimensions H W D (mm) 165 x 1220 x 79 (Soundbar) 400 x 200 x 200 (Sub)
Weight (lbs) each 22 (Soundbar) 24 (Sub)
Weight (kg) each 10 (Soundbar) 11 (Sub)
Power Watts Continuous RMS 100 watts each (Bar and Sub)
Max Dynamic Amp Wattage 250 Watts
Audio Inputs Analog & Optical
Other Inputs USB & Ethernet
